- Global Economic Cues: Keep an eye on what's happening in major economies like the US and China. Data releases, policy changes, and overall market sentiment can have a ripple effect.
- Local Economic Data: Inflation rates, GDP growth, employment figures – these local stats are crucial. Positive data generally boosts the PSEi, while negative data can drag it down.
- Corporate Earnings: How are the big companies listed on the PSEi performing? Strong earnings reports can drive up stock prices and lift the entire index.
- Interest Rates: Central bank decisions on interest rates can impact borrowing costs and investment flows. Higher rates can sometimes dampen market enthusiasm.
- Political Stability: Political developments and policy changes can create uncertainty or optimism in the market. Keep an eye on any major announcements or events.
- Currency Movements: The strength of the Philippine Peso can affect the competitiveness of Philippine exports and the attractiveness of the market to foreign investors.
- Commodity Prices: The Philippines is an import-dependent country. Fluctuations in prices of oil, gas and other major commodities can affect market valuation.

What is the PSEi?
First things first, let's define what the PSEi actually is. The Philippine Stock Exchange Index (PSEi) is the main benchmark stock index for the Philippines. Think of it as the health indicator for the Philippine stock market. It represents the performance of the 30 largest and most actively traded companies listed on the Philippine Stock Exchange (PSE). These companies span various sectors, giving you a broad view of the Philippine economy. The PSEi is calculated based on the prices of these 30 component stocks, and its movements reflect overall investor sentiment and economic conditions in the Philippines. Traders and investors use the PSEi to gauge the general direction of the market and make informed decisions about their investments. Changes in the PSEi can signal potential opportunities or risks, making it a crucial tool for anyone involved in the stock market.
